What is hex #FFF5FA Color?

Snow (Hex code: FFF5FA) Thumbnail

The color name of hex code #FFF5FA is Snow. The RGB values are (255, 245, 250) which means it is composed of 34% red, 33% green and 33% blue. The CMYK color codes, used in printers, are C:0 M:4 Y:2 K:0. In the HSV/HSB scale, #FFF5FA has a hue of 330°, 4% saturation and a brightness value of 100%.

Complementary Palette

The complement of #FFF5FA is #F5FFFA which is called Mint Cream. Complementary colors are those found at the opposite ends of the color wheel. Thus, as per the RGB system, the best contrast to #FFF5FA color is offered by #F5FFFA. The complementary color palette is easiest to use and work with. Studies have shown that contrasting color palette is the best way to grab a viewer's attention.

Split-Complementary Palette

As per the RGB color wheel, the split-complementary colors of #FFF5FA are #F5FFF5 (Mint Cream) and #F5FFFF (Azure (Web Color)). A split-complementary color palette consists of the main color along with those on either side (30°) of the complementary color. Based on our research, usage of split-complementary palettes is on the rise online, especially in graphics and web sites designs. It may be because it is not as contrasting as the complementary color palette and, hence, results in a combination which is pleasant to the eyes.
